News: PFT: Cowboys growing concerned about Kellen Moore as No. 2 quarterback

No way the Cowboys go with Rush as their backup....not yet.

Moore has played against the opponent's starters and rotation players, often without his own starters on the line and at receiver. Rush has been playing vs. scrubs who won't even make their rosters. Two preseason games remaining; they need to flip the script at least once to see Rush vs. real NFL competition and Moore vs. the scrubs.

What Rush is doing is making the Cowboys want to carry 3 QBs. It's easy to say, keep Rush as the backup because if Dak is lost to injury the season is over anyway, but that's the extreme situation. What if Dak goes out in the second half of a tight game with a concussion or ankle...maybe then the veteran with a noodle arm is still your best bet to make all the right decisions and put the ball in the hands of playmakers, read the blitzes, etc.

Unless Rush is another Dak as a rookie, we need a veteran backup, either Moore or a final cut addition. You just don't want to throw a rookie out there in tight divisional games when you need a cool head with experience to make decisions that help avoid "losing" the game. Unless he regresses, I think Rush makes the 53 as an inactive on game day.
